CD Tenerife’s Maikel Mesa has been sentenced to eight months in prison for atentado and an injuries offence, after his arrest over an altercation in La Laguna on Sunday. The ruling was delivered on Wednesday at a fast-track hearing.
According to El Periódico Mediterráneo, the court imposed eight months for the atentado count and a two-month fine at a rate of 10 euros, plus another two-month fine for the injuries offence, totalling 1,200 euros.
On Sunday near Plaza de La Concepción, Mesa and two others reportedly mocked a man by calling him bald. When he challenged them, they are said to have cornered him and landed several blows.
The group then moved towards a nearby car park, the victim followed and alerted police. As he tried to stop them driving off, one occupant got out and took his phone.
Officers from the National Police’s Grupo Operativo de Respuesta and La Laguna’s local police attended. They advised the victim to obtain a medical report and file a complaint, and his information proved key to identifying the footballer.
Local police images and vehicle number plates allowed officers to identify Maikel Mesa and locate him at his mother’s home, where injuries on his knuckles were noted as consistent with an assault. The player also confirmed they had taken the victim’s phone and where it had been thrown.
